Ordinals
beta
Sat 376308780668652
decimal
75261.3780668652
degree
0°75261′669″3780668652‴
percentile
17.919465765837707%
name
leldaoykwxp
cycle
0
epoch
0
period
37
block
75261
offset
3780668652
timestamp
2010-08-20 09:21:53 UTC
rarity
common
prev
next